Newborn
-The best time to photograph a newborn baby is when they are under two weeks of age, they are still nice and sleepy and cuddley at this age. You can contact me at any time during your pergnancy to give me an estimated due date, I will then make a tentative booking and when you arrive home from hospital with your brand new baby you can contact me to arrange a suitable time and day for your session.
-Your newborn session will be held in your home, weekdays Tuesday thru Friday.
-I don’t want to rush so your newborn session can take any where from 2-4 hours, allowing enough time for feeding and comforting. Please plan accordingly.
-With newborns you will want to have a change of clothing as it is almost impossible to avoid accidents such as spit up or getting wet with a naked baby. So, don’t worry, this too is expected and I will have several blankets on hand for infant sessions to swap in/out. Make sure to bring the wet wipes and diapers. If it is summer, I will ask you to turn your A/C off and warm up the house to keep baby nice and warm while in their birthday suit. If it is cooler, I will bring a space heater (Please mention if you own one already! Saves me the trouble!) If parents and/or siblings would like to participate in the newborn session, we will get those photos taken care of first, so please let me know if you plan on participating.
Babies
The ages and stages of babies are all special, so when to book is completely up to you! But my recommendation for the best images is not so much ages, but in milestones
-Pushing up and smiling at the world (usually around 4 months)
-Sitting unassisted and trying to scoot around the room (usually around 6-7 months)
-First birthday
